Nigerian singer Innocent Idibia, widely known as Tuface, and his wife Natasha Osawaru, granddaughter of Nigerian Billionaire Chief Gabriel Igbinedion, have dedicated their newborn child in a church ceremony.
The singer and his Edo State lawmaker wife Natasha Osawaru welcomed their first child together, a baby boy in November.
Moments from the intimate service surfaced on social media on Thursday, showing the couple dancing into the church with their baby for the dedication.
The dedication comes months after the couple’s wedding in July 2025 and the arrival of the baby in November 2025.
Tuface , a multiple award-winning artiste, has several children from multiple women and has often spoken about fatherhood, describing it as a “big task,” and a “blessing.
In a recent interview with Mic On podcast, he openly acknowledged he hasn’t fully lived up to his role saying “I have not been the best daddy. I want to do more.”
He stressed the importance of being a present father figure and said he hopes to improve.
